About the role
- Study and implement federal security regulations that apply to company operations
- Obtain rulings, interpretations, and acceptable deviations for compliance with regulations from government agencies
- Prepare manuals outlining regulations, establish procedures for handling, storing, and maintaining records, and grants personnel and visitors access to restricted documents and materials
- Develop and implement security education program
- Oversee internal security audits
- Investigate security violations and prepares reports specifying preventive action to be taken

Requirements
- Bachelor’s degree with 8 years of professional experience including people management experience – OR – Master’s degree with 6 years of professional experience including people management experience
- Will consider an additional four years of experience in lieu of a degree
- Requires an active U.S. Government DoD Top-Secret security clearance at time of application, current and within scope, with an ability to obtain and maintain Special Access Program (SAP) approval within a reasonable period of time
- Minimum of two years of management, supervisor, or other demonstrated leadership experience
- Must have in-depth knowledge with the CFR 32 part 117 (NISPOM); Joint Air Force, Army and Navy (JAFAN), Intelligence Community Directives (ICD); DoD Manuals, and other related security requirements
